Frequently asked questions
What federal contracts does Ohio Department of Health hold?
Ohio Department of Health (UEI CLN8VY9APLQ5) shows $9.4M across 14 award actions in SCOUT’s public USASpending-backed profile, with Social Security Administration (SSA) as the top buying agency. Totals cover federal prime awards ≥$100K in the rolling window.
How much in federal contracts does Ohio Department of Health have?
Ohio Department of Health shows $9.4M across 14 award actions. SCOUT tracks 2 incumbent recompetes ($26.0M) returning to market in the next 24 months.
Which agencies does Ohio Department of Health work with?
Ohio Department of Health’s firm-wide obligated mix is led by Social Security Administration (SSA) (62%), Department of Health and Human Services (HHS) (36%), Department of Homeland Security (DHS) (2%).
What is the UEI for Ohio Department of Health?
The Unique Entity ID (UEI) for Ohio Department of Health is CLN8VY9APLQ5.
